R598-20 @ 12:47 had replaced a knuckle on the 12th car's east end & then had gone into Emergency again when they had attempted to get on the move again on the Saugatuck Hill with a 2nd knuckle breaking on the 52nd car with BNSF engine #9227 & CSX engines #253 + #718 & 130 loaded coal cars & rear dpu BNSF engine #9264.
Engineer had complained saying this is too much horsepower on the head end since the change was made to add the CSX extra power to the headend instead of the way it was done before (2 engines front & 2 engines on the rear of the train). To avoid the risk of breaking another knuckle, they're going to take half their train over the hill & then go back & get the remaining half.

Love this great history. As someone mentioned, "MJ" stands for Mead-Johnson. At one point, the large Mead-Johnson plant at East Main and Fairview was served by a spur coming off the Zeeland siding. It crossed Washington Street to the west of what is now the 19.8 intermediate signal and arced along the south side of the Reith Riley property and then south into M-J. I'm not sure when the railroad stopped serving the MJ plant. The former siding along the main was cut back several years ago, but the tail track GRH&C showed is necessary on the occasion about 1-2 times per year when Venden Bosch Feed gets more than 2 cars at once and the Y121 crew needs to "rearrange the deck chairs" so they can all be unloaded at the elevator. Little bits of railroad history slowly disappear, but for a small town with three active RR customers, I'll take it!
